Emily Hunerwadel is the author of the chapbook Professional Crybaby, selected by Kyle Dargan for the Poetry Society of America’s 2017 Chapbook Fellowship. She received her MFA from the University of Massachusetts Amherst. Her work has been featured by the Academy of American Poets, the Vassar Review, Quarterly West, The Pinch Journal, Hold: A Journal, and Elke: A Little Journal among others. She cohosts and produces the poetry podcast, Spaces (found on http://poetspaces.org), and she recently designed and edited the 2019 Cosmonauts Avenue Anthology. Born and raised in the deep south, she currently lives in Western Massachusetts.
Zach Ozma is a poet, potter, and social practice artist. Embodiment theory, archival research, and neo-classically gay imagery inform his practice. Employing mimesis, pedagogy, humor, surprise, and reward, he works in a variety of materials including ceramics, found objects, performance, writing, and works on paper. He is the author of BLACK DOG DRINKING FROM AN OUTDOOR POOL (Sibling Rivalry Press, 2019) and co-edited WE BOTH LAUGHED IN PLEASURE: The Selected Diaries of Lou Sullivan (Nightboat Books, forthcoming) with Ellis Martin. He holds a BFA in Community Arts from California College of the Arts in Oakland. Ozma lives and works in the Philadelphia area.
Zoe Tuck was born in Texas, became a person in California, and now lives in Massachusetts, where she is building the Threshold Academy, a bookstore and non-traditional educational / performance space. She co-curates the But Also house reading series. Zoe is the author of Terror Matrix (Timeless, Infinite Light 2014), and is currently working on new poems and a critical book of trans poetics.
